Fire Station No. 2Marion's Fire Department is charged with the responsibility of protecting the lives and property of the citizens of Marion.

Whether the emergency is fire, illness, trauma, hazardous materials release, or special rescue, MFD maintains a trained staff and well-equipped vehicles to meet this responsibility. Weekly call logs are available on this site. 

In addition to emergency response, the Department also provides effective emergency prevention activities such as fire code enforcement, inspections and public education.

Marion currently maintains two fire stations, one on the east and one on the west end of town. Fire Station No. 1, located at 600 8th Avenue, can be reached by phoning (319) 377-8238. Fire Station No. 2, located at 3933 Katz Drive, serves as the administration offices and can be reached by phoning (319) 377-8237. As always, the emergency fire alarm is activated by phoning 911. In the spring of 2005, Fire Department administration and staff completed an Ambulance Options Report which was presented to the City Council.

Marion's Fire Chief and head of the fire department is Terry Jackson.
